Output 18dfd27003c2ab54b09cde9544bf2cee0271c8a9f686d6fe0cba3cb5dca835bc:0

value
68234773
script pubkey
OP_HASH160 OP_PUSHBYTES_20 07d990600ee54e40dfe97bedb90edd9f634e156f OP_EQUAL
address
32QXHViXAF4qDrLCNgyj68yVGFHRZWSxNy
transaction
18dfd27003c2ab54b09cde9544bf2cee0271c8a9f686d6fe0cba3cb5dca835bc
confirmations
332654
spent
true